Town and the administrative center of Yaransky District in Kirov Oblast, Russia, located on the Yaran River (Vyatka's basin), 257 kilometers (160 mi) southwest of Kirov, the administrative center of the oblast. Population: 17,253 (2010 Census).
In the Middle Ages, it had a central position in the land of Mari and served as the capital of the Mari people. In 1584, Yaransk was founded as a Russian fortress on the Yaran River where the old Mari fortress once stood to defend against the Mari. A posad later grew around the fortress. Town status was granted to Yaransk in 1780.
